Recognizing Efficient Irrigation Equipments



Although numerous Irrigation approaches exist, understanding reliable Irrigation systems is necessary for optimizing water use in agriculture. Effective Irrigation encompasses innovations and strategies made to provide water directly to plants in a regulated manner, minimizing waste and maximizing efficiency. Conventional techniques, such as wrinkle and flooding Irrigation, commonly result in substantial water loss via dissipation and runoff. On the other hand, modern systems, including drip and sprinkler Irrigation, allow for targeted application, ensuring that plants receive the specific quantity of water needed for growth.


Farmers have to analyze factors such as soil type, crop needs, and climate problems when picking an irrigation system. In addition, the integration of wise technologies, like wetness sensing units and automated controls, can additionally improve performance. By adopting reliable Irrigation practices, farming stakeholders can save water sources, reduce prices, and advertise lasting farming, inevitably adding to the resilience of farming systems when faced with climate change.

Water Preservation Techniques



As water deficiency comes to be a significantly pressing concern, the adoption of innovative Irrigation techniques becomes an important method for advertising sustainable farming. These techniques consist of drip Irrigation, which delivers water directly to plant origins, decreasing evaporation and runoff. Additionally, rain harvesting systems capture and store rain for later use, enhancing water accessibility. Dirt wetness sensors even more enhance water conservation by supplying data-driven understandings on Irrigation requirements, permitting precise water application. Furthermore, mulching assists keep soil moisture and lowers the demand for constant Irrigation. By executing these water preservation methods, farmers can substantially lower water use, lower functional expenses, and add to environmental sustainability, making sure that agricultural practices continue to be practical when faced with environment challenges.

Improving Plant Yields and Quality



Efficient Irrigation systems not only conserve water yet also play a necessary duty in boosting plant returns and top quality. By supplying accurate quantities of water straight to the origin zones, these systems lessen water tension on plants, resulting in healthier development and higher performance. Consistent moisture levels foster optimal conditions for nutrient uptake, causing durable plant advancement. Furthermore, improved Irrigation techniques reduce the threat of overwatering, which can create nutrition leaching and root illness, eventually enhancing plant quality.


In addition, efficient Irrigation aids in the administration of soil salinity, which can adversely influence plant efficiency. By keeping proper wetness levels, these systems add to better dirt structure and fertility. The combination of boosted water administration and boosted plant health leads to greater yields and exceptional fruit and vegetables, meeting the demands of both markets and customers. Consequently, spending in efficient Irrigation is critical for accomplishing sustainable agricultural techniques that prioritize yield and high quality.
